Connectivity Issues
One of the most frequent problems users face when using casino apps is connectivity issues. Stable internet access is crucial for a seamless gaming experience, and interruptions can lead to lost bets and frustration. Users may find themselves struggling with slow loading times, frequent disconnections, or even total app crashes. This often happens due to poor Wi-Fi signals, limited bandwidth, or issues with the user’s mobile data. To tackle these issues, players should ensure they are connected to a strong and reliable internet source before launching the app.

Account Security Concerns
Security is an ongoing concern in the online gambling world, and casino app users want to ensure their data is kept safe. With so much personal and financial information shared, players may worry about the security of their accounts. Issues such as unauthorized access, phishing attempts, and inadequate data protection are genuine concerns. Players should always use reputable and well-reviewed casino apps that utilize robust encryption protocols. Additionally, implementing strong passwords and enabling two-factor authentication when available can add an extra layer of security.

Responsible Gambling Features
Responsible gambling is a crucial aspect of any gambling platform, but not all casino apps provide adequate tools for players to manage their gambling habits. Users may find that certain features, such as self-exclusion, time limits, or deposit limits, are either lacking or hard to locate within the app. This can lead to unhealthy gambling behaviors and potential financial issues. Developers must prioritize incorporating easily accessible responsible gaming features, while players should take advantage of these tools to promote healthy gaming practices.
